Frankfurt’s DAX 40 slipped back into negative territory on Friday, declining 0.5% to around 23,480 amid persistent volatility linked to the conflict in the Middle East. Investor sentiment turned more cautious ahead of the weekend as tense rhetoric between Washington and Tehran dampened hopes for de-escalation and reignited concerns over a prolonged energy crisis. Industrials and banks came under the most pressure, while utilities outperformed. Among individual stocks, Siemens Energy, Volkswagen, MTU Aero Engines and Siemens were the weakest performers, falling between 2% and 5.3%.
